Try this: jdbc:microsoft:sqlserver://KEYSTONE\\GP90:1433;SelectMethod=cursor;DatabaseN ame=TWO
Note the double backslash before the instance name. Struggled with this briefly myself recently -- the answer was in the PDF help file for the JDBC driver.
